1996 Volvo 960 Missing on #3 900

I have a 1996 Volvo 960...I just replaced the timing belt, water pump, spark plugs...Just prior to doing this my car was missing, mainly notice while at idle....Compression is 160lbs and there seems to be plenty of spark..The engine now has a knock in it... I have heard that it can be anything from a vaccum leak to a faulty wire.. Does anyone have any ideas that can keep me from going to the shop for a costly repair...Also checked the O2 sensor, which is working fine.
